Output d02e7968c158e6ca3ecef966ed68d6e63482f922543aeb0b34ecee0622eb1549:30

value
128199
script pubkey
OP_HASH160 OP_PUSHBYTES_20 43b13f740770e045169b4f596af8e4d68e978baf OP_EQUAL
address
37rwXnzwF6i8QsfbiAnjhZ7p2Gfe3zP2DX
transaction
d02e7968c158e6ca3ecef966ed68d6e63482f922543aeb0b34ecee0622eb1549
confirmations
138822
spent
true